JavaScript seems to be disabled in your browser. For the best experience on our site, be sure to turn on Javascript in your browser.
8.5000.835A.5000 , KUBLER INCREMENTAL ENCODER, 58MM CLAMPING FLANGE, 10X20MM SHAFT WITH FLAT, PUSH/PULL, 10-30VDC